Why digital pots come with low resolution? Can they not implement R-2R ladder as in DAC to improve their resolution?

The primary use of digital pots is for circuits that need a variable resistor or a true potentiometer which doesn't work with R-2R ladder. The resolution is respectively limited by the feasible number of analog switches.
